Hydraulic hose fittings connect hoses to other components within a hydraulic system. They provide a secure, leak-free connection that can withstand high pressures and demanding operating conditions. A poorly chosen or installed fitting can lead to system inefficiencies, costly downtime, or even catastrophic failures.

There is also preventative maintenance for hydraulic fittings, which is pretty simple -- and starts with periodically checking and tightening fittings. They can loosen due to vibration or temperature changes. And remember to immediately replace fittings showing significant wear or damage to avoid system failures.
Now let’s talk about some common (and very problematic) issues. If you notice leaks, check for loose fittings, damaged O-rings, or incorrect installation. If low pressure is a problem, inspect fittings for blockages or improper sizing that could be restricting fluid flow. Remember that repeated fitting failures may indicate incorrect material selection or excessive system pressure.
Don't underestimate the importance of quality crimping tools, hose cutters, and other gear -- they can greatly increase the accuracy and reliability of your installation and repairs.
Follow safety protocols -- they exist for a reason. This means you should always emphasize safety by wearing PPE, depressurizing systems before commencing work, and not checking for leaks with your bare hands.
Record Your Work: Keep thorough documentation of fittings, installations, and maintenance schedules to monitor system performance over time. This can reveal the presence of ongoing problems that can be fixed.
